The Chapin School, an independent K-12 day school for girls located in New York City, seeks an IT Support Specialist.

All candidates are encouraged to be familiar with Chapin’s website and mission.

About this role

Our technology team keeps a predominantly Mac environment running for students, faculty, and staff, and effective support requires understanding the impact that technological friction can have on student outcomes. Reporting to the Director of Technology and working alongside the wider technology team and our Managed Services Providers (MSPs), the IT Support Specialist is the first person our community turns to when they need help or support. This role is responsible for responding directly to the day-to-day issues that arise for our staff and students, resolving them promptly and with empathy so that teachers can focus on teaching and students on learning, while building trust in the technology and in the people behind it.

The IT Support Specialist role is a full-time, year-round, on-site position with occasional adjustments to working hours to support school events.

Core Duties & Responsibilities

  • Serve as the first point of contact for technical support via our ticketing system, telephone, email, and in person. Triage, resolve, and escalate issues within established procedures

  • Provide student and staff support for macOS, iPadOS, and the applications our community relies on, including diagnosis, software installation, and configuration

  • Set up, deploy, maintain, and repair Apple hardware and peripherals, and manage devices through Jamf Pro and our endpoint management tools

  • Support the device lifecycle for students, faculty, and staff: provisioning, enrolment, and end-of-life, in line with procedures set by senior technology staff

  • Provide account and access support within Google Workspace and related cloud services, including password, MFA, and access tasks under established controls

  • Provide A/V, livestreaming, and classroom technology support for lessons, meetings, assemblies, and events, including setup, troubleshooting, and maintenance of equipment

  • Provide front-line support for our learning management system (Canvas), including helping teachers set up class pages and answering day-to-day questions

  • Support technical onboarding and offboarding of faculty and staff including device and account provisioning

  • Maintain accurate ticket, asset, and inventory records

  • Contribute to documentation, knowledge-base articles, and standard operating procedures

  • Apply security controls and procedures in daily work, help maintain endpoint and update compliance, and flag anomalies to senior technology staff

  • Contribute to a security-conscious culture by supporting awareness initiatives and helping the community use technology safely

  • Collaborate with the wider technology team and our managed service providers, and serve as an on-site point of contact for routine support and coordination

  • Additional responsibilities as needed to meet the needs of the school

Required Skills and Knowledge

  • Two or more years in end-user or service desk support with a focus on Apple devices

  • Hands-on troubleshooting and repair of macOS and Apple hardware

  • Experience with Jamf Pro or another mobile device management (MDM) platform

  • Experience supporting users through a ticketing system

  • Working knowledge of Google Workspace administration and common cloud applications

  • Basic networking literacy, including wireless and connectivity troubleshooting

  • Basic familiarity with Windows in a secondary or legacy capacity

  • Strong communication and customer-service skills and the ability to work both independently and as part of a team.

Highly Valued Experience

  • Experience in K-12 education or a similar educational environment

  • Apple certifications (e.g. Apple Certified Support Professional, Apple Device Support) or Jamf certification (Jamf 200 or higher)

  • A/V and livestreaming experience, YoloLiv a plus

  • Familiarity with classroom technologies such as Apple TV, video conferencing, and Veracross

  • Basic scripting or automation (Bash, AppleScript, or similar)

  • Foundational understanding of data structures, validation, and import/export workflows

  • CompTIA A+ or an equivalent foundational certification

  • Understanding of service management frameworks (ITIL or similar)

Physical Requirements

This is an on-site role, and regular in-person presence during the school day is an essential function of the position. A substantial and recurring portion of support, such as troubleshooting and handling devices in classrooms and offices, replacing cabling or peripherals, deploying and collecting equipment, and supplementing classroom A/V support, requires hands-on work that cannot be performed remotely.

With or without reasonable accommodation, this role requires the ability to lift and move equipment of up to approximately 40 lbs unassisted (such as boxes of devices and monitors), to assist with moving heavier equipment such as servers as part of a team, and to position and install hardware including displays. The role involves periods of standing and frequent, time-sensitive movement between floors and across the school's campus throughout the day, often while relocating equipment.
